```release-note:new-resource
aws_iam_role_policies_exclusive
```
```release-note:note
resource/aws_iam_role: The `inline_policy` argument is deprecated. Use the `aws_iam_role_policy` resource instead. If Terraform should exclusively manage all inline policy associations (the current behavior of this argument), use the `aws_iam_role_policies_exclusive` resource as well.
```

// syncAttachments handles keeping the configured inline policy attachments
// in sync with the remote resource.
//
// Inline policies defined on this resource but not attached to the role will
// be added. Policies attached to the role but not configured on this resource
// will be removed.
func (r *resourceRolePoliciesExclusive) syncAttachments(ctx context.Context, roleName string, want []string) error {
conn := r.Meta().IAMClient(ctx)

have, err := findRolePoliciesByName(ctx, conn, roleName)
if err != nil {
return err
}

create, remove, _ := intflex.DiffSlices(have, want, func(s1, s2 string) bool { return s1 == s2 })

for _, name := range create {
in := &iam.PutRolePolicyInput{
RoleName: aws.String(roleName),
PolicyName: aws.String(name),
}

_, err := conn.PutRolePolicy(ctx, in)
if err != nil {
return err
}
}

for _, name := range remove {
in := &iam.DeleteRolePolicyInput{
RoleName: aws.String(roleName),
PolicyName: aws.String(name),
}

_, err := conn.DeleteRolePolicy(ctx, in)
if err != nil {
return err
}
}

return nil
}
